It's more than a career, it's a calling OK-SSM Health St. Anthony Hospital - Shawnee Worker Type: Regular Job Highlights: Department: Sleep Lab Schedule: Full Time, Night Shift, 3x12-Hour Shifts/Week Shift Differentials: Available for night, weekend, and additional shifts Location: SSM Health St. Anthony Hospital - Shawnee Job Summary: Performs diagnostic sleep studies related to the evaluation and treatment of patients with sleep disorders. Job Responsibilities and Requirements: PRIMARY RESPONSIBILITIES Prepares patient and equipment for ordered testing. Interviews patient to determine sleep disorder issues and to explain testing procedures. Performs and documents testing. Monitors the patient throughout testing and intervenes as necessary to resolve patient needs or equipment issues. Applies patient monitoring devices (EEG electrodes, EKG, EMG, EOG, airflow, respiratory effort, and oximetry) and records physiologic calibrations. Collect, analyze and integrate patient information to identify and meet patient-specific needs; scores, interprets, and reports results of sleep studies. Prepares, calibrates, repairs and maintains equipment required for testing. Determines and reports needed repairs/replacements. Works in a constant state of alertness and safe manner.
